CitationPubMed CentralVancomycin is a tricyclic glycopeptide antibiotic. It is used parenterally to treat septicemia, ;neumonie, cellulitis, endocarditis, and methicillin-resistant S aureus meningitis. It is used orally to treat Clostridium difficile pseudomembranous colitis. Adverse drug reactions to vancomycin include nephrotoxicity, ototoxicity, and hematologic toxicity. Vancomycin is also known to cause IgE-mediated reactions including anaphylaxis. PMID: 27156746
